Panasonic 3D1 vs Samsung WB30F Overview

Here, we will be evaluating the Panasonic 3D1 and Samsung WB30F, both Small Sensor Compact cameras by brands Panasonic and Samsung. There exists a large gap among the resolutions of the 3D1 (12MP) and WB30F (16MP) but both cameras posses the identical sensor measurements (1/2.3").

The 3D1 was brought out 14 months before the WB30F which makes them a generation away from one another. Each of these cameras feature the same body design (Compact).

Panasonic 3D1 vs Samsung WB30F Physical Comparison

For anyone who is aiming to travel with your camera frequently, you are going to need to factor in its weight and volume. The Panasonic 3D1 enjoys outside measurements of 108mm x 58mm x 24mm (4.3" x 2.3" x 0.9") with a weight of 193 grams (0.43 lbs) whilst the Samsung WB30F has sizing of 98mm x 58mm x 17mm (3.9" x 2.3" x 0.7") with a weight of 128 grams (0.28 lbs).

Panasonic 3D1 vs Samsung WB30F Sensor Comparison

Typically, it can be hard to envision the gap in sensor dimensions just by looking through specifications. The image underneath will offer you a more clear sense of the sensor measurements in the 3D1 and WB30F.

To sum up, both of these cameras feature the identical sensor size albeit not the same megapixels. You can count on the Samsung WB30F to result in extra detail having its extra 4 Megapixels. Higher resolution will allow you to crop pictures way more aggressively. The more aged 3D1 will be behind in sensor technology.
